WebH-beams are also called wide flange beams. The web of I-beams is thinner than H-beams. H-beams have greater web thickness compared to I-beams. This increased thickness … WebThe flanges resist bending while the web takes on the shear force. An I-beam has tapered flanges with a narrower flange than most wide flange beams, making it a lighter building material. A wide flange beam, with wider flanges and web than the I-beam, can handle more weight, but this makes it heavier overall.
WebWeb. The web is the center of the beam and is usually graded by thickness. It is the connecting steel that maintains the beams integrity.
